How much does a vet charge for a parvo test?

A veterinary fecal ELISA test to diagnose parvovirus typically costs between $40 and $100. This price often excludes the mandatory office visit or exam fee, which can add another $45–$80, along with potential additional costs for blood work ($130) or imaging ($150–$300) to confirm the diagnosis.

How much does it cost to fight parvo?

Parvo is also expensive to treat. With diagnosis and treatment, parvo can cost between $500 and $2,000 on average. You could end up paying more if your pet needs to be hospitalized for an extended period of time. Your best course of action is to take preventive measures to avoid parvovirus infection in the first place.

Can a dog survive parvo without going to the vet?

Survival from a parvovirus infection is possible, but depends on age, size and how sick the dog is when owners first seek care. Most patients will not survive without treatment. Starting medical treatments when illness first sets in will increase the likelihood of recovery.

How much is one parvo shot?

How Much Do Parvo Shots Cost? Parvo shots can cost anywhere from $20 to $100 per vaccine, though they most commonly range from $30 to $40. Your vet will develop a core vaccine schedule for your dog depending on their age and breed.

How soon can a dog test positive for parvo?

Although there are a few tests that can detect virus in the blood or via an oral swab, fecal tests are by far the most common. Virus particles can be detected in the feces of infected dogs around three days after infection, and, on average, peak virus shedding occurs four to seven days after infection.

How much is a vet bill for a dog with parvo?

In total, the cumulative expenses for parvo treatment typically range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more. However, in severe cases that require extended hospitalization and intensive care, the total cost can easily exceed $10,000.

What are the first signs of parvo?

Early signs of canine parvovirus (Parvo) in puppies and unvaccinated dogs include sudden lethargy, loss of appetite, and fever, quickly followed by severe, often bloody, vomiting and foul-smelling diarrhea, leading to rapid dehydration, belly pain, and weakness. Immediate veterinary attention is critical for diagnosis and treatment, as the disease progresses rapidly and can be fatal.
